A-400 by far! I think I have shot all the favorite Benelli guns as well as the common Beretta's and the 400 is by FAR the smoothest gun of all of them. Recoil reduction is incredible and mine will shoot the lightest target loads no problem. The same light loads a few months back on the sporting clays range jammed every time in my buddy's M2. They are a little more money but in my opinion, whish is typically not worth much, is that it was worth it |
